[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[debian-users:54197] Re: postgresql-8.4が起動時にエラー



武藤 様

RESありがとうございます。

> Tomoo Nomura wrote:
>> squeezeですが、postgresql-8.4が起動時にエラーとなります。
>> /var/log/boot
>> Fri May 14 11:10:00 2010: Starting PostgreSQL 8.4 database server:
>> mainThe PostgreSQL server failed to start. Please check the log output:
>> 2010-05-14 11:10:06 JST FATAL: ??????????????????: httdocs selinux
>> windows 2010-05-14 11:10:06 JST ??: ????????????shmget(key=5432001, size=37

> postgresqlのランレベル2起動の前に共有メモリを大きくするには、
> /etc/sysctl.conf の kernel.shmmax パラメータに値を指定することになります。
> postgresqlのメモリ量を減少させるには、/etc/postgresql/8.4/main/postgresql.
> confのたとえばmax_connectionsの数を調整します。

Postgresqlが要求している shared_buffer parameter が 32MB(36577280 byte)
となっていました。8.3の時は単位は違いますが1000(8MBx1000)でした。増えた
のか、増やしたのか定かではありませんが、元に戻して解決しました。

ありがとうございました。

野村

-- 
****** Nomura Technical Management Office Ltd. *****************
 Tomoo Nomura      nomura@xxxxxxxxx       http://www.tmo.co.jp/
    Phone: +81-78-797-0240 Fax: +81-50-3428-2033
 Worldwide Airline Timetable 'Flight Planner'
 European Electronic Timetable 'HAFAS'         ValueFax Support
****************************************************************